Iran's Foreign Minister announced that under a new agreement, Iranian oil and petrochemical exports will be exempted from restrictions, related blockade measures lifted, and some frozen assets released. He added that Iran plans major reconstruction and development initiatives.
 
In a related development, mediators Qatar and Pakistan reported the successful conclusion of the first high-level US-Iran committee meeting in Bürgenstock, Switzerland. The talks, described as positive and constructive, established a mechanism for further technical negotiations on the nuclear issue, sanctions lifting, and monitoring.
 
A high-level oversight committee was formed, with a roadmap targeting a final agreement within 60 days. Chief negotiators will lead working groups to implement the Islamabad Memorandum of Understanding.These steps signal easing tensions and potential economic relief for Iran.
